Erstein is a charming commune located in the Alsace region of France, known for its picturesque landscapes and rich cultural heritage. Situated along the Ill River, it offers a delightful blend of historic architecture and modern amenities. The town is surrounded by lush farmland and vineyards, making it a great spot for wine enthusiasts and nature lovers alike.

With a welcoming atmosphere and friendly locals, Erstein is an ideal destination for those seeking an authentic French experience.

Culinary Guide

Food in Erstein

Erstein offers a delightful culinary experience, reflecting the rich flavors of the Alsace region. Visitors can indulge in traditional dishes and local wines, making it a haven for food lovers.

Erstein Famous Food

Signature dishes, delicacies and famous food

Choucroute Garnie

A traditional Alsatian dish made with sauerkraut and various meats, typically served with potatoes.

Must-Try!

Tarte Flambée

A thin crust pizza-like dish topped with crème fraîche, onions, and bacon.

Baeckeoffe

A hearty casserole made with marinated meats and potatoes, slowly baked to perfection.

Climate Guide

Weather

Erstein experiences a continental climate with four distinct seasons. Summers are warm with average temperatures ranging from 20°C to 30°C (68°F to 86°F), while winters can be cold, with temperatures often dropping to -5°C (23°F). Spring and autumn are mild, making these seasons ideal for outdoor activities.

How to Behave

Tips on cultural norms and respectful behavior

Greeting Customs

It's customary to greet shopkeepers and waitstaff with a polite 'Bonjour' when entering or ordering.

Dining Etiquette

Keep your hands on the table (but not your elbows) while dining and wait for everyone to be served before starting to eat.

Dress Code

Dress smartly when dining out, as casual attire is less common in restaurants.

Tipping in Erstein

Ensure a smooth experience

Tipping Practices

Tipping is generally not mandatory; however, rounding up the bill or leaving a small amount (5-10%) is appreciated for good service.

Payment Methods

Credit cards are widely accepted, but it's advisable to carry some cash for small purchases and markets.
